使用VS2010运行Python程序的步骤包括:安装Python解释器、安装Python Tools for Visual Studio (PTVS)、配置VS2010、创建Python项目。
VS2010(Visual Studio 2010)虽然主要用于开发C#、VB.NET等语言的程序,但通过安装插件,也可以用来开发和运行Python程序。安装Python解释器和Python Tools for Visual Studio (PTVS) 是关键的步骤。PTVS是一款免费的、开源的Visual Studio插件,提供了Python开发环境。接下来我将详细介绍每个步骤。
一、安装Python解释器
首先,确保你已经安装了Python解释器。Python解释器可以从Python的官方网站(https://www.python.org/downloads/)下载。选择适合你操作系统的版本,建议安装Python 3.x版本。下载后,按照安装向导完成安装过程。
详细描述:
安装过程中请注意选择“Add Python to PATH”选项,这样在命令行中可以直接使用Python命令。在默认情况下,Python会被安装到C:\PythonXX(XX表示版本号)目录下。安装完成后,可以在命令提示符窗口中输入python --version
来验证Python是否安装成功。
二、安装Python Tools for Visual Studio (PTVS)
Python Tools for Visual Studio (PTVS) 是一个免费的插件,它为Visual Studio提供了完整的Python开发支持。你可以从以下网址下载PTVS插件:
https://github.com/microsoft/PTVS/releases
选择适合VS2010版本的PTVS版本下载并安装。安装完成后,Visual Studio将支持Python开发。
详细描述:
安装PTVS插件非常简单,只需运行下载的安装程序,按照提示完成安装即可。安装完成后,启动Visual Studio,你会发现菜单栏中多了一个“Python Tools”菜单。
三、配置VS2010
安装完成Python解释器和PTVS插件后,需要配置Visual Studio以便其能够正确识别和运行Python程序。
- 启动VS2010,选择菜单栏中的“Tools” -> “Options”。
- 在弹出的选项窗口中,展开左侧的“Python Tools”节点,选择“Interpreter Options”。
- 在“Interpreter Options”页面中,确保已经正确选择并配置了Python解释器的路径。
详细描述:
在“Interpreter Options”页面中,点击“Add”按钮,添加Python解释器。输入解释器名称(如Python 3.9),并指定Python.exe的路径(如C:\Python39\python.exe)。点击“OK”完成添加。
四、创建Python项目
配置完成后,可以开始创建和运行Python项目了。
- 在VS2010中,选择菜单栏中的“File” -> “New” -> “Project”。
- 在弹出的“New Project”窗口中,选择“Python”节点,选择“Python Application”,输入项目名称和保存路径,点击“OK”创建项目。
详细描述:
创建项目后,VS2010会生成一个默认的Python文件(如Program.py
)。你可以在该文件中编写Python代码。例如,输入以下代码:
print("Hello, Python in Visual Studio!")
五、运行Python程序
编写好Python代码后,可以在VS2010中运行该程序。
- 选择菜单栏中的“Debug” -> “Start Debugging”或按F5键,启动调试模式。
- 如果不需要调试,可以选择“Debug” -> “Start Without Debugging”或按Ctrl+F5键,直接运行程序。
详细描述:
运行程序后,VS2010会打开一个命令行窗口,显示Python程序的输出结果。在上述示例中,命令行窗口会显示“Hello, Python in Visual Studio!”。
六、使用调试功能
VS2010提供了强大的调试功能,可以在Python代码中设置断点,逐步执行代码,查看变量值等。
- 在代码行号左侧点击,设置断点(红色圆点)。
- 按F5键启动调试模式,当程序执行到断点处会暂停。
- 使用F10键逐步执行代码,F11键进入函数,Shift+F11键跳出函数。
详细描述:
在调试模式下,你可以在“Autos”、“Locals”、“Watch”窗口中查看变量的值,并且可以在“Immediate”窗口中输入表达式,实时计算和查看结果。
七、安装和使用第三方库
Python拥有丰富的第三方库,可以在VS2010中使用pip工具安装和管理这些库。
- 打开命令提示符窗口,输入
pip install <库名>
安装所需库。 - 在Python代码中使用
import
语句引入库。
详细描述:
例如,安装requests库,可以在命令提示符窗口中输入pip install requests
。安装完成后,在VS2010中编写如下代码:
import requests
response = requests.get('https://api.github.com')
print(response.status_code)
print(response.json())
八、配置虚拟环境
在开发Python项目时,使用虚拟环境可以隔离项目的依赖库,避免与全局环境冲突。
- 打开命令提示符窗口,进入项目目录,输入
python -m venv venv
创建虚拟环境。 - 激活虚拟环境,Windows系统输入
venv\Scripts\activate
,Linux系统输入source venv/bin/activate
。 - 在VS2010中配置虚拟环境,选择“Tools” -> “Options” -> “Python Tools” -> “Interpreter Options”,添加虚拟环境的Python解释器路径。
详细描述:
在虚拟环境激活状态下,使用pip工具安装项目所需的依赖库。虚拟环境中的库仅在该环境下可用,不影响其他项目。
九、使用版本控制系统
在开发过程中,使用版本控制系统(如Git)可以更好地管理代码版本和协作开发。
- 安装Git客户端,从https://git-scm.com/下载并安装。
- 在VS2010中,安装Git插件(如Visual Studio Tools for Git)。
- 在项目中启用Git版本控制,选择“File” -> “Add to Source Control” -> “Git”。
详细描述:
启用Git版本控制后,可以在VS2010中进行代码提交、推送、拉取等操作。使用版本控制系统可以有效管理代码版本,跟踪代码变更记录。
十、总结
通过以上步骤,你可以在VS2010中运行Python程序。安装Python解释器、安装PTVS插件、配置VS2010、创建Python项目是关键步骤。VS2010提供了强大的调试功能和丰富的开发工具,可以提高Python开发效率。此外,使用虚拟环境和版本控制系统可以更好地管理项目依赖和代码版本。
在实际开发过程中,还可以根据需要安装和使用各种第三方库,进一步扩展Python程序的功能。希望本文对你在VS2010中运行Python程序有所帮助。
相关问答FAQs:
如何在VS2010中安装Python支持?
要在Visual Studio 2010中运行Python程序,您需要安装Python Tools for Visual Studio (PTVS)。可以访问PTVS的官方网站,下载适合VS2010的版本并进行安装。安装完成后,您将看到Python项目模板,这样就可以开始创建和运行Python程序了。
在VS2010中如何创建一个新的Python项目?
在VS2010中,创建新的Python项目非常简单。打开Visual Studio,选择“文件”>“新建”>“项目”,在左侧的项目类型中选择“Python”,然后选择适合您需求的项目模板。输入项目名称和保存路径后,点击“确定”即可开始编写您的Python代码。
如何在VS2010中调试Python程序?
在VS2010中调试Python程序可以通过设置断点和使用调试工具来实现。您可以在代码行号旁边点击,添加断点,然后运行程序。在调试过程中,您可以查看变量的值、逐步执行代码和查看调用堆栈,从而更好地理解程序的执行流程。调试功能使您能够快速发现和修复代码中的问题。